Fiat has launched Xbox special editions of the Punto supermini and Stilo small family car.
At £8995 the Punto Xbox is £100 cheaper than the 1.2-litre Active Sport model it is based on but comes fitted with extra equipment worth £600. The Stilo version costs £600 more than a standard 1.6 Active Sport but has added kit worth £1500.
Both cars have black metallic paint, an MP3 digital music player, uprated speakers and steering wheel-mounted stereo controls. The Stilo is also fitted with 17-inch alloy wheels and air-conditioning.
James Harding, Whatcar.com editor, said: ‘The Xbox special editions represent good value for money as long as buyers haggle with dealers for a discount.
‘Aim to get at least 14% knocked off the price of a Punto and 20% off a Stilo. Don’t let dealers tell you that they can’t offer a discount – they have just as much margin in these special editions as a standard model.’
Buyers also get an Xbox games console with the cars and a preview version of the Forza Motorsport video game, which goes on sale in April 2005. Fiat will produce 1300 of the cars in total, so expect them to be available until around May 2005.
Fiat Punto
Current price range: £7595 to £12,295
What Car? Target Price saving: 14.5%
Facelift due: Not imminent
New model due: Late 2005/early 2006
Rivals: Ford Fiesta, Citroen C3, Hyundai Getz, Mazda 2, Nissan Micra, Peugeot 206, Renault Clio, Seat Ibiza, Skoda Fabia, Vauxhall Corsa, Volkswagen Polo
Fiat Stilo
Current price range: £10,095 to £16,195
What Car? Target Price saving: 20%
Facelift due: Not imminent
New model due: 2008
Rivals: Citroen C4, Ford Focus, Honda Civic, Mazda 3, Peugeot 307, Renault Megane, Toyota Corolla, Vauxhall Astra, Volkswagen Golf
